[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: Res: [obm-l] Algoritmo



Esqueçam sobre a função geratriz

Em 26/09/07, Samir Rodrigues <uijdjbof@xxxxxxxxx> escreveu:
Conjectura de Danilo, hehehehehehe
Vc pode tentar comprovar isso montando um programa que começe com a²=1, e vai variando b no sentido positivo e vá vendo os numeros de 3 algarismos formados; faça isso enquanto a²<1000; quando a²=1000, faça-0 continar aumentando, e agora faça b variar no sentido negativo; há uma grande chance dessa sua conjectura está correta.
Vc também pode tentar contar na forma de funcao geratriz, mas aí daria trabalho

Em 26/09/07, Danilo Nascimento < souza_danilo@xxxxxxxxxxxx> escreveu:
Será que baseado no fato de o limite não existir eu posso afirmar que TODOS os numeros de três algarismos podem ser escritos como a soma de um quadrado e um cubo.
X=a^2+b^3 onde a e b são inteiros quaisquer.

----- Mensagem original ----
De: Danilo Nascimento < souza_danilo@xxxxxxxxxxxx>
Para: obm-l@xxxxxxxxxxxxxx
Enviadas: Segunda-feira, 24 de Setembro de 2007 14:08:01
Assunto: Res: [obm-l] Algoritmo


Se tal limite não existe, como que eu vou fazer um algoritmo então? Será que eu vou ter que usar os limites que a linguagem oferece? Dá algo em torno de 2 bilhões. Mas qual a garantia que eu tenho que eu vou achar todos os numeros de três algarismos?
Parece ser complicado.

----- Mensagem original ----
De: Fetofs Ashu < fetofs@xxxxxxxxx>
Para: obm-l@xxxxxxxxxxxxxx
Enviadas: Sábado, 22 de Setembro de 2007 14:35:34
Assunto: Re: [obm-l] Algoritmo

Eu acho que não há limites para a e b, se b pode ser negativo. Tome como exemplo a = 38339 e b = -1137 (resultado 568). Tenho certeza de que se continuasse acharia valores maiores ainda...

Fernando Oliveira

On 9/21/07, Danilo Nascimento < souza_danilo@xxxxxxxxxxxx> wrote:
Olá pessoal
                      estou tentando desenvolver um algoritmo em Pascal para achar todos os números de 3 algarismos que podem ser escritos como a soma de um quadrado e um cubo. Só que tem um problema, como achar os limites dos valores que estão variando o contador?
Por exemplo :  100<a^2+b^3<999. Preciso fazer um loop com os valores de a e b, que podem ser tanto positivos quanto negativos. Eu fiz na base da tentativa e erro e achei que o máximo de a seria 941 e o mínimo de b=-96. Não sei se são exatamente esses os valores. Mas de qualquer forma como eu faria isso de um modo formal?
Agradeço desde já qualquer ajuda.
 

Flickr agora em português. Você clica, todo mundo vê. Saiba mais .



Flickr agora em português. Você clica, todo mundo vê. Saiba mais.


Flickr agora em português. Você clica, todo mundo vê. Saiba mais .



--
Samir Rodrigues



--
Samir Rodrigues